The below relates to settings in the: Control Panel >> Appearance >> Theme 
Tweaks

It is interesting that an *empty.html* has a "*Fixed story, fluid sidebar*" 
while tiddlywiki.com uses a "*Fluid story, fixed sidebar*"

I remember that this was very confusing for me as a beginner. I tried in 
vain to change the *Story right*, *Story width*, *Tiddler width*, & *Sidebar 
breakpoint*, in vain, wondering why I was stupid. It never occurred to me I 
had to change the *Sidebar layout* from "Fixed story, fluid sidebar" to 
"Fluid story, fixed sidebar" !!

It took me over 6 months before I figured out how to mimic the behaviour of 
the TiddlyWiki on tiddlywiki.com - which I believe is a much more standard 
layout - a small area for navigating and a big area for viewing/editing.

How to widen tiddlers (aka storyriver) 
<https://tiddlywiki.com/#How%20to%20widen%20tiddlers%20(aka%20storyriver)>

The last line of the tiddler says:

*You will also probably want to change the sidebar breakpoint to something 
> larger than the story river, unless you don't mind the sidebar floating to 
> the top of the page.*
>

If I am not mistaken, the actual behaviour is:

*You will want to ensure the sidebar breakpoint is smaller than the screen 
width ( {{$:/info/browser/screen/width}} px ), unless you don't mind the 
sidebar floating to the top of the page.*

Here are some of my other observations:

With a: *Fixed Story, fluid sidebar*

The *Story right* should be larger than the *Story width* or else you will 
not be able to click on any sidebar areas on its left side that overlap the 
area given to the *Story width*.

The *Tiddler width* should be less than the *Story Right* or else Tiddlers 
will overlap and cover the sidebar.
